AI-driven customer segmentation is vital to personalized user experiences. By analyzing real-time customer data, including browsing habits, demographics, purchase history, and social media interactions, AI discerns behavioral trends and preferences. This insight helps marketers to tailor engagement strategies effectively for various user segments.
Advanced AI algorithms excel in identifying a language that best connects with target audiences. They can create unique content tailored to user interests and assist in keyword research, allowing marketers to spend more time on direct customer interactions as AI handles the heavy lifting work of content creation and keyword research.
AI is great at delivering personalized marketing messages during the shopping discovery phase. AI analyzes user behaviors, such as product page views and abandoned cart items, and provides relevant product recommendations. This feature is handy for e-commerce brands with large product catalogs.

AI-powered chatbots provide personalized responses beyond the usual FAQs. They offer 24/7 support, quickly solve common problems, and analyze customer feedback to measure sentiment and get valuable insights. These chatbots act as customer service representatives, giving tips, handling transactions, managing orders, and customizing deals to individual preferences. Sephora’s Virtual Artists chatbot is a good example, which increased audience engagement and boosted sales and revenue.
AI technology has changed translation services, allowing businesses to reach more global markets. These AI systems deliver high-quality translations, localization, and communication on a larger scale, skillfully understanding tone and context.
While AI cannot entirely replace human translation skills, it simplifies tasks, improves efficiency, and increases global reach. Leveraging these AI-powered strategies can transform your e-commerce marketing campaigns, providing a competitive edge in the fast-changing market.
AI is crucial in how e-commerce stores display and sell their products, reshaping the online shopping experience for consumers and retailers. AI technology provides innovative tools for understanding customer behavior and analyzing large datasets, enabling e-commerce businesses to engage, segment, and re-engage customers effectively.
Creating a highly personalized customer experience is essential for the success of online businesses, and AI applications delve into customer data, predict future purchasing trends, and recommend products tailored to individual browsing habits.
Consider eBay, for example. The popular online marketplace uses AI for personalized recommendations and suggestions, streamlining shipping, refining pricing strategies, and fostering trust between buyers and sellers. eBay’s AI-driven technology extends to image recognition capabilities and automated webpage translations, demonstrating its versatile integration across different platform aspects.
